Razlika između WebLogica i WebSpherea

Razlika između WebLogica i WebSpherea
Razlika između WebLogica i WebSpherea

Video: Razlika između WebLogica i WebSpherea

Video: Razlika između WebLogica i WebSpherea
Video: Камбоджа: Ангкор, регион 200 храмов 2024, Studeni
Anonim

WebLogic vs WebSphere | WebLogic Server 11gR1 u odnosu na WebSphere 8.0

Aplikacijski poslužitelji igraju glavnu ulogu u modernom poslovnom računalstvu djelujući kao platforma za razvoj, implementaciju i integraciju poslovnih aplikacija. Aplikacijski poslužitelji olakšavaju zajedničke funkcije kao što su veza, sigurnost i integracija. To omogućuje programeru da se fokusira samo na poslovnu logiku. Dva vodeća aplikacijska poslužitelja temeljena na Java EE su WebLogic i WebSphere aplikacijski poslužitelji.

Što je WebLogic?

WebLogic (Oracle WebLogic Server) je međuplatformski Java EE aplikacijski poslužitelj koji je razvila Oracle Corporation. WebLogic poslužitelj nudi obitelj proizvoda baziranih na Java EE platformi. Osim aplikacijskog poslužitelja, sastoji se od WebLogic Portala (enterprise portal), EAI (Enterprise Application Integration) platforme, WebLogic Tuxedo (transakcijski poslužitelj), WebLogic Communication Platform i web poslužitelja. Trenutna verzija aplikacijskog poslužitelja je WebLogic Server 11gR1, koji je objavljen u svibnju 2011. WebLogic aplikacijski poslužitelj dio je Oracle Fusion Middleware portfelja. WebLogic poslužitelj podržava glavne baze podataka kao što su Oracle, Microsoft SQL poslužitelj, DB2 itd. Eclipse Java IDE pod nazivom WebLogic Workshop dolazi s WebLogic platformom. WebLogic aplikacijski poslužitelj je interoperabilan s. NET i može se lako integrirati s CORBA, COM+, WebSphere MQ i JMS. BPM i mapiranje podataka podržava Process Edition poslužitelja. Nadalje, WebLogic poslužitelj pruža podršku za različite otvorene standarde kao što su SOAP, UDDI, WSDL, WSRP, XSLT, XQuery i JASS.

Što je WebSphere?

WebSphere (WebSphere Application Server ili WAS) je aplikacijski poslužitelj koji je razvio IBM. To je glavni proizvod u IBM-ovoj obitelji proizvoda WebSphere. Njegovo trenutno izdanje je 8.0., koje je objavljeno u lipnju 2011. Trenutna verzija je poslužitelj kompatibilan sa JAVA EE 6. Otvoreni standardi kao što su Java EE, XML i Web usluge koriste se za izgradnju WebSphere aplikacijskog poslužitelja. To je višeplatformski aplikacijski poslužitelj koji podržava operativne sustave Windows, Linux, Solaris, AIX, i/OS i z/OS te x86, x86-64, PowerPC, SPARC, IA-64 i zSeries arhitekture. WebSphere poslužitelj je kompatibilan s Apache HTTP poslužiteljem, Microsoft IIS-om, Netscape Enterprise Serverom i IBM HTTP poslužiteljem. Njegov zadani port za povezivanje je 9060. Sigurnosni model Java EE (zajedno sa sigurnošću koju pruža temeljni operativni sustav) daje osnovu za sigurnosni model WebSphere aplikacijskog poslužitelja.

Koja je razlika između WebLogica i WebSphere?

Iako su WebLogic poslužitelj i WebSphere poslužitelj dva vodeća aplikacijska poslužitelja temeljena na Java EE, oni imaju svoje razlike. WebLogic aplikacijski poslužitelj je razvio Oracle, dok je WebSphere aplikacijski poslužitelj proizvod IBM-a. Najnovija verzija WebSphere poslužitelja podržava Java EE 6, ali najnovije izdanje WebLogic poslužitelja podržava samo Java EE 5. I WebLogic i WebSphere poslužitelji intenzivno se koriste u industriji, a Java zajednica vjeruje da su više-manje isti kada dolazi do značajki i funkcionalnosti koje pružaju. Ali prema studiji koju je provela konzultantska grupa Crimson u svibnju 2011. o razlici u cijeni između ova dva aplikacijska poslužitelja, pokazalo se da je WebSphere poslužitelj skuplji od WebLogic poslužitelja. Tri glavna razloga za to su prednost izvedbe WebLogica (što znači manje troškove hardvera/softvera i podrške), niži operativni troškovi WebLogica i viši "troškovi ljudi" WebSpherea zbog potrebe za korištenjem obučenih stručnjaka.

Preporučeni: